Launched into LIS with Pops and Todd a buddy of Brian for the sea duck hunt Saturday. Winds were as predicted at 10-15mph with <1 chop, headed to the East side of the island that provided the most protection.

Set out 4 lines of oldsquaw, 1 of brant and an oldsquaw spinner. Had a good flight of birds for the first hour or so then as the wind increased to 25mph the birds stopped flying. We managed only to put 6 ducks in the boat as the rocking motion of the boat thru Pops aim way off. I don't think he connected on a bird the entire time.

On the way back in we notice a buoy that needs to be moved back into the channel again. Good thing I navigate by GPS and not by visual markers in the dark, would have lost a prop for sure.
